This article aims to calculate the net income achieved by a prosumer for an existing On-Grid system of photovoltaic panels consisting of a set of 12 poly crystalline panels with a nominal power of 250 Wand 60 cells and an On-Grid inverter (StecaGrid model) with a maximum power of 3000 W. The prosumer is located in southern Romania, Ilfov County. Modeling of the photovoltaic panel in Matlab / SIMULINK was performed using a mathematical model, and it was compared with a real data set. Next, an analysis was made of the energy produced by the photovoltaic system, and the energy consumed by the prosumer, the excess energy being introduced in the national energy system. We have achieved a net income saving for March, so the analyzed photovoltaic system has energy efficiency that can significantly reduce electricity costs over time. Thus, using the Matlab / Simulink model, photovoltaic systems can be designed to satisfy the needs of prosumers.

In the context of SaaS (Software as a Service) where software has to be up and running 7 days a week and 24 hours a day, keeping the requirements specification and related test cases up to date can be difficult. Managing requirements in this context has additional challenges that need to be taken into account, for instance, re-prioritize requirements continuously and identify/update new dependencies among them. When requirements change, related test cases need to be updated accordingly. We claim that extracting and analyzing the usage of the SaaS can help to maintain requirements and test cases updated and contribute to improve the overall quality of the services provided. This paper presents an extension to REQAnalytics. REQAnalytics is a recommendation system that collects information about the usage of a SaaS and generates recommendations to improve the SaaS provided. The evolution involves extending the analysis performed over the sequences of functionalities (requirements) and refining the data provided for Software Requirements Specification, with the purpose of helping the requirements engineers in the requirement maintenance activities, and to improve the overall quality of the services. Furthermore, the extension presented in this paper is able to generate test cases in a regression testing context.

The state of network paths is of great importance for the quality and reliability of the transmission of information coming from the IoT devices. Changing network conditions cause the state of a single path to be highly unpredictable, especially when large-scale IoT networks, connecting thousands of specialized devices, are in use. The solution to this problem is to perform trials in a real environment, with the use of real hardware. The rationalization of the design, the implementation and the exploitation of the process will be the main benefit of this approach. In this demonstration, a testbed infrastructure for the estimation of the state of path parameters in wired and wireless networks is presented. The estimation is based mainly on active measurements performed with the use of the Probing Packet Trains method. The key elements of the testbed infrastructure are locally and remotely controlled energy-efficient single-board computers, working under the control of the Linux operating system, which are equipped with software able to track (in manual or automatic mode) changing conditions of a given transmission path.

In the wake of the Covid-19 pandemic, Ambient Assisted Living (AAL) and Home Monitoring System (HMS) frameworks came into focus as an alternative to classic healthcare services for the ageing world population. Both overwhelmed healthcare systems and the susceptibility of older adults to develop severe complications are indicators that in the near future there will be a shift to a decentralized monitoring paradigm for chronic disease *** paper introduces the SMARTCARE system, a solution that integrates both AAL and HMS features in order to provide maximum flexibility in defining monitoring scenarios through the use of IoT devices. More, the system tackles the lack of uniformity that exists in standardization across the IoT field through the use of a modular architecture.

Online teaching is a reality and a necessity especially since the appearance of the COVID-19 outbreak. In order to facilitate the proper conduct of this process, several steps are required: to have in place a secure infrastructure to store data and to handle the data flow, to manage the student and teacher information, and to facilitate the teacher-student communication so students have access to courses and teachers can properly evaluate the students. This paper presents a distributed architecture for identity management of university students and teachers, while considering aspects pertaining to user privacy and security. Also, a solution is proposed for easy integration with third-party solutions that facilitate online teaching and learning, i.e., Microsoft Office 365, Google G Suite and the Moodle educational platform, and access to the university's Wi-Fi network with the same credentials. The implementation of the solution at the "Gheorghe Asachi" Technical University of Iasi, Romania allowed classes to be carried out online and students to be evaluated also online.
